Key Elements Missing from Most Insulin Resistance Stacks

First, prioritize protein pacing. Aim for 30-40 grams at breakfast within 90 minutes of waking to stabilize morning glucose and reduce cravings by 40% in my clients. Most stacks ignore this. Second, incorporate targeted resistance movements that respect joint pain—think seated band work or pool exercises 3 times weekly. These build muscle, which directly improves insulin sensitivity by up to 25% without high-impact stress.

Third, many miss circadian alignment. Stop eating after 7pm and get morning sunlight within 30 minutes of waking. This simple tweak, outlined in my book The CFP Reset Protocol, helps reset leptin and insulin signaling far better than supplements alone. Finally, add magnesium glycinate (300-400mg nightly) and omega-3s (2-3g EPA/DHA daily) to combat the inflammation driving your blood pressure and diabetes markers.

Building a Complete Beginner-Friendly Protocol

Layer these into your existing stack gradually. Week 1: Focus on protein pacing and magnesium. Week 2: Add short 10-minute walks after meals to drop postprandial glucose by 20-30 points. Avoid complex meal plans—use my simple plate method: half non-starchy vegetables, quarter protein, quarter resistant starch like cooled potatoes. This fits middle-income budgets and busy schedules while managing diabetes alongside weight loss.

In online forums, people aged 45-55 with insulin resistance often report frustration with incomplete supplement stacks. Many say berberine helps initially but plateaus without lifestyle changes like evening cutoffs or morning protein. A common debate centers on exercise: joint pain leads some to swear by chair yoga or walking, while others push for heavier resistance once inflammation drops. Hormonal shifts get frequent mentions, with women noting perimenopause makes everything harder. Most agree tracking fasting insulin reveals more than standard labs. Beginners feel overwhelmed by conflicting advice but appreciate simple protocols that don't require fancy meals or gym memberships. A vocal minority shares success reversing diabetes markers through magnesium and omega-3 additions, though insurance barriers and past diet failures make many skeptical until they see personal results. Overall sentiment leans toward combining affordable supplements with gentle movement for sustainable progress.
